Output 8d18e8696810168abf51005224db38823253497a5a6512ea74d4e42cb0578b76:1

value
125133905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862b043e646a39afa6a58fcc3cf145950a2aba09 OP_EQUAL
address
3DvS16Mn76rQtTbMp78Hsssid9CK8n1dFq
transaction
8d18e8696810168abf51005224db38823253497a5a6512ea74d4e42cb0578b76
confirmations
48233
spent
true